About Valle d'Itria Landscape
The extraordinary agricultural landscape surrounding Alberobello, a plateau of ancient limestone studded with trulli, olive groves, and vineyards that has been farmed continuously for over two thousand years.
The Valle d'Itria is one of the most beautiful and distinctive agricultural landscapes in Italy, a broad plateau of Cretaceous limestone in the heart of Puglia that has been farmed since at least the Bronze Age and that today presents a unique combination of ancient olive trees, vineyards, trulli farmhouses, and dry-stone walls stretching to the horizon. The landscape has been shaped by the particular qualities of the local stone: the white limestone of the Murge is everywhere, in the walls that divide the fields, in the trulli that shelter in the olive groves, in the road surfaces, in the rocky outcrops that interrupt the cultivation. This is a landscape that can only exist here, formed by the specific interaction of geology, climate, agriculture, and human tradition that distinguishes the Murge from everywhere else in the world.
Did you know? The oldest olive trees in the Valle d'Itria are estimated to be between 2,000 and 3,000 years old, trees that were already ancient in Roman times and that continue to produce oil today, making them among the most productive long-lived organisms on earth.
